In the world of cinema, there are films that push the boundaries of what is considered acceptable, testing the limits of audiences' tolerance and moral compass. One such film is "The Corpse of Anna Fritz" (original title: "El cadáver de Anna Fritz"), a 2015 Spanish thriller directed by Javier Fuentes-León. The filmmakers discovered that a pirated copy was being widely distributed on Facebook, with comments written in local languages. The film’s producers had to hire lawyers and take legal action to get the pirated versions pulled from the internet, a costly and time-consuming process that directly harms the creators. This case demonstrates that piracy directly impacts the revenue of the filmmakers, making it harder for them to produce future projects.
